To address these challenges, many organizations are turning to source-to-contract solutions. source-to-contract, also known as S2C, refers to the end-to-end process of managing sourcing activities and contracts with suppliers. This includes everything from identifying sourcing opportunities to negotiating contracts and managing supplier relationships. By implementing a source-to-contract solution, companies can streamline their procurement process, increase transparency, and ultimately drive cost savings.

One of the key benefits of source-to-contract solutions is the ability to centralize and standardize procurement processes. Instead of relying on disparate systems and manual processes, companies can use a centralized platform to manage all aspects of the sourcing and contracting process. This can help eliminate silos within the organization, improve collaboration between departments, and ensure that everyone is working from the same set of data. By standardizing processes, companies can also improve efficiency and reduce the risk of errors or discrepancies.

Another benefit of source-to-contract solutions is increased visibility and control over the procurement process. By using a centralized platform, companies can track all sourcing activities, contracts, and supplier relationships in one place. This visibility allows organizations to quickly identify bottlenecks or issues in the procurement process and take corrective action. It also helps companies better manage supplier relationships by providing insights into supplier performance, quality, and compliance.

In addition to improving visibility and control, source-to-contract solutions can also help companies drive cost savings. By streamlining the procurement process and increasing transparency, organizations can identify opportunities to negotiate better terms with suppliers, consolidate spend, and reduce maverick spending. This can lead to significant cost savings over time, which can have a positive impact on the bottom line.

However, implementing a source-to-contract solution is not without its challenges. Companies must carefully evaluate their current processes, select the right solution for their needs, and ensure that all stakeholders are on board with the changes.

One of the key factors in a successful source-to-contract implementation is executive buy-in. Without support from senior leadership, it can be difficult to implement the changes necessary to streamline the procurement process. It’s important for executives to understand the benefits of a source-to-contract solution and the value it can bring to the organization. By securing executive buy-in early in the process, companies can ensure that the implementation goes smoothly and that all stakeholders are aligned on the goals and objectives.

Another critical factor in a successful source-to-contract implementation is user adoption. Even the best source-to-contract solution will not be effective if users are not fully engaged and committed to using the platform. Companies must provide comprehensive training and support to ensure that users understand how to use the system and are comfortable with the changes. By involving users in the implementation process and addressing any concerns or resistance upfront, companies can increase user adoption and maximize the benefits of the source-to-contract solution.
